.yatofu on its own Motif Event at habitare 2024 Innovative center Yatofu was actually welcomed to make and co-curate the Theme Show for Habitare 2024, an annual decent kept in Helsinki during the course of its concept full week. Yearly, Habitare picks a motif to help the event, choosing Layers for this most up-to-date program, which occurred in between September 11th and also 15th. Yatofu unboxed the concept of layers through uncovering the several measurements installed within design as well as craft accounts-- coming from kind as well as different colors to products, looks, durations, and also procedures. The show looked for to offer a fresh perspective on Finnish layout, which, as Yatofu co-founder Angel Lindahl tells designboom, is 'undergoing quite of a revival, as internationalization got here in Finland a little behind a few other countries.' Our team preferred the Layers Event to supply a platform for these perspectives, showcasing the works of a series of present-day developers who determine as Finnish,' carries on Angela Lindahl. graphic u00a9 Aleksi Tikkala Yatofu literally converted the 2024 concept with a high and also huge major structure that highlights and also exposes its structural frameworks as opposed to hides them with surface products. These frameworks were emphasized in a lively lime environment-friendly, with see-through components as well as cutouts, making it possible for visitors to experience a layered point of view of the area. Being similar to a textile light, the main framework was actually shed light on from within via semitransparent textile, casting a hot radiance throughout the exhibit, 'which gives a feeling of remedy for the usually jumbled and overwhelming reasonable environment,' she adds. image u00a9 Aleksi Tikkala Component options were actually deliberately created to sustain the principle of disclosing layers ' by means of the procedure of generating the materials on their own,' Angela notes. The event tunnel, dressed in carbonized timber from Hiil, showcased the provider's special carbonizing method, with wood doors ended up in a gradient coming from fully carbonized to heavily brushed, revealing the timber's original color. Yatofu's layout options additionally paid attention to the afterlife of components. The carbonized wood panels will be actually recycled in potential exhibits, the identical plastic floor from Tarkett are going to be reprocessed, the primary structure woven with Svensson fabrics will definitely be actually repurposed, the Durat table top will definitely be 100% recycled after use, and also the rustic paving blocks coming from Wienerberger will be repurposed, reused, or even sold after taking apart. graphic u00a9 Henri Vogt ' We wanted to see to it that the displaying performers as well as material enrollers associated with the exhibition reflect the story we are trying to tell. It is a collaboration without a doubt.' image u00a9 designboom yatofu spotlights the exhibitors' accounts as well as intents Following the bodily Habitare exhibition is a set of videos inside the major design, featuring 4 getting involved developers as well as performers, each one portraying their personal motivations and market values. 'It enables site visitors to decrease in the hectic environment as well as re-center their attention to the most essential part of art and also style: the tales and intents responsible for the objects on show,' Angela adds. The 1st video clip papers professional Lennart Engel's material investigation into the lifecycle of Finnish sauna stones. The second short movie highlights how designer/sculptor Eemeli Sahimaa leverages his heritage and also tools gave with creations to make Technique Of and What Would certainly I Abstain from with fed on parts of wood. The third video recording superstars Finnish-American professional Paul Flanders, who desired to explore the possibility of utilization Curly Birch in its solid type, producing the Congratulations Assortment, a recurring series of woven woodworks in which pieces of carefully chosen sound Curly Birch are matched along with ok. Lastly, furniture professional Rudi Merz offers a partnership with his little girl, Laura Merz, producing an installment of involved wood plaything parts titled Play ongoing.
